JOHN BUCHER PHD: Story Doctor
A renowned mythologist, story expert and the Executive Director for the Joseph Campbell Foundation who has been featured on the BBC, the History Channel, the LA Times.and The Hollywood Reporter. He explores mythology as the stories we use to make sense of the world around us. John consults and works with government and cultural leaders around the world, as well as organizations such as HBO, DC Comics, Paramount Pictures, Nickelodeon, A24 Films, Atlas Obscura, and The John Maxwell Leadership Foundation, bringing his deep understanding of cultural narratives and myth to a wide array of audiences. He has worked with New York Times best-selling authors, YouTube influencers, Eisner winners, Emmy winners, Academy Award nominees, magicians, and cast members from Saturday Night Live. He holds a PhD in Mythology & Depth Psychology and is the author of six influential books on storytelling.

JACKY POWER MSC: The Therapeutic Poet
As the host of "The Therapeutic Poet" podcast (International Women Podcast Award finalist 2022) and a published poet, Jacky uses verse to bypass the protective masks we all wear. With a Master's in Addiction Psychology and clinical training in therapy, she writes poetry that does what straight talk can't – "carrying what's heavy on the wings of a melody." She believes that poetry is therapeutic technology – a tool to bear witness to unpalatable truths. That creativity isn't self-indulgent; it's how we process what we can't otherwise reach. Her live shows at STORY 2025 and Edinburgh Fringe Festival, as well as her intimate workshops – model the vulnerability she encourages in others. From the wisdom of her own experience coping with disappointment, bitterness, and hopelessness, she brings the tenderness of what these feelings actually feel like through her poems. This creates a safe container where audiences can get in touch with their own difficult emotions without being afraid – learning these feelings aren't obstacles to creativity, they're the raw material. Jacky's signature work explores what she calls "the messy middle" – those moments when we're cycling through blame, shame, or hustle instead of creating from authentic truth. Her poetry gives permission to feel hopeless, to sit with bitterness, to witness pain without trying to fix it. She transforms the clinical language of trauma into accessible, visceral poetry that make people realize that "she's walked it. She knows. I'm not alone."

BRIAN KILEY: Comedy Contributor
A two-time Emmy Award-winning comedian and writer who’s been a fixture in late-night TV for decades. He’s made multiple appearances on The Late Show with David Letterman, The Tonight Show with Jay Leno, and Late Night with Conan O'Brien, and can still be seen performing regularly at comedy clubs around Los Angeles. For 27 years, Brian was a staff writer for Conan, winning an Emmy in 2007 for Outstanding Writing for a Comedy/Variety Series and getting nominated 16 times. Kiley also worked on the final season of Ellen, picking up a Daytime Emmy in 2022.

RONNIE MARMO: Lenny Lives On
A 25 year veteran actor, director, producer and writer who is from Brooklyn, NY / Woodbridge, NJ. Ronnie wrote and starred in I’m Not A Comedian… I’m Lenny Bruce, Directed by Joe Mantegna. The play ran for over 412 performances between Los Angeles, New York, Chicago and the National Tour. He is also known for his television work on CBS’ Criminal Minds, FOX’s Lethal Weapon as well as a 150 episode arc as Detective Ronnie Dimestico on General Hospital. As an actor, Marmo starred in more than 70 feature films includingDeuces Wild and Back in the Day. He has directed over 50 stage plays, films and TV series. Ronnie has also produced 12 films and 110 plays/musicals in LA, NYC and CHI. Marmo has been the proud Artistic Director of Theatre 68 in LA and NYC for the last 22 years.

MANDY GONZALEZ: Musical Maven
Mandy Gonzalez is an accomplished film, TV, stage actor. Her Broadway debut was in the musical Aida. Then Mandy brought her talent to Lin-Manuel Miranda’s, In the Heights, where she originated the role of Nina Rosario in the Tony Award-winning show on Broadway, where she received a Drama Desk Award. As a proud Latina-American, the story of Nina resonated deeply. Mandy then soared as Elphaba in Wicked and left an indelible mark in the megahit Hamilton, where she starred as Angelica Schuyler for 6 years. Mandy garnered an OBIE Award for her performance in the Off-Broadway production of Eli’s Comin’. Mandy has been seen in recurring TV roles on such shows as Madam Secretary, BULL, Quantico, Only Murders in the Building. On the big screen, Mandy appeared in Across the Universe, Man on a Ledge, and she can be heard as the voices of Mei in Disney’s Mulan 2 and Mother Rose on Disney series Alice’s Wonderland Bakery. Mandy has performed with the New York Pops, Boston Pops, The National Symphony Orchestra, Houston Symphony and Cincinnati Symphony Orchestra to name a few. Mandy released her debut album FEARLESS, with Warner Music East/West, which debuted in the top 20 of iTunes pop charts. In her quest to create positive change, Mandy is the proud founder of #FearlessSquad—a social media movement for inclusiveness and positivity. Mandy is also an accomplished author who recently published her Young Adult series, FEARLESS -- a 4-book middle-grade series that follows young thespians whose brushes with the supernatural teach them about theater, friendship and themselves. Mandy serves on the boards of BCRF (Breast Cancer Research Foundation) and BCEFA (Broadway Cares/Equity Fights AIDS), where she actively promotes awareness and fundraising efforts. Mandy is fresh off her guest-starring role as Norma Desmond in Sunset Blvd. and headed back to Carnegie Hall with world-premiere of Everything I Know, a dynamic production that pairs Gonzalez’s powerhouse voice and emotive prowess with a full accompaniment, creating an unforgettable celebration of Lin-Manuel Miranda’s iconic works.
